About Kurniwadi Village

Kurniwadi is a mid sized village in Hukeri tehsil, in the district of Belgaum, Karnataka.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 1,493, made up of 758 males and 735 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 970 females per 1000 males. The village covers 787.9 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 591305,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Kurniwadi

The census records public bus service for Kurniwadi as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within 10+ km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
